Hi Wei,
So, I can verify that this works all the way into Linux userland
dmidecode on arm64.
One question:
This set still leaves the -smbios set of options x86 only.
Would
--- a/qemu-options.hx
+++ b/qemu-options.hx
@@ -1412,7 +1412,7 @@ DEF("smbios", HAS_ARG, QEMU_OPTION_smbios,
"-smbios
type=17[,loc_pfx=str][,bank=str][,manufacturer=str][,serial=str]\n"
" [,asset=str][,part=str][,speed=%d]\n"
" specify SMBIOS type 17 fields\n",
- QEMU_ARCH_I386)
+ QEMU_ARCH_I386 | QEMU_ARCH_ARM)
STEXI
@item -smbios address@hidden
@findex -smbios
be relevant to add here (6/6), and would that then be expected to work
for filling in values via command line (because that does not
currently appear to be the case).

On Thu, Aug 06, 2015 at 01:14:54PM -0400, Wei Huang wrote:
> SMBIOS tables present userful system hardware info to management
> applications, such as DMI tools. Even though SMBIOS was originally
> developed for Intel x86, it has been extended to both Itanium and
> ARM (32bit & 64bit). More and more ARM server releases, such as
> RHEL Server for ARM, start to integrate support for SMBIOS.
>
> This patchset is intendted to provid SMBIOS tables for ARM mach-virt
> machine. The SMBIOS tables are created and stored in fw_cfg, relying on
> OVMF (AAVMF) to parse/present SMBIOS entry.
>
> RFC version have been tested by Laszlo using his customized version of
> AAVMF. We were able to detect SMBIOS 2.8 tables using dmidecode inside
> an AArch64 guest VM. Moving forward, it is better to support SMBIOS 3.0
> for ARM guest VM. This new version (V2) integrates SMBIOS 3.0 support
> for ARM mach-virt. I have tested this version using a customized AAVMF
> created by Laszlo, who has submitted his patches to OVMF mailing list.
